On November 30, 2018, the PTAB filed an opinion addressing two procedural issues in Aver Information Inc. v. Pathway Innovations and Technologies, Inc., Case IPR2017-02108, including failure to meet spacing requirements and improper amendment of proposed substitute claims. Despite concerns that APJ Chang raised in her Dissent, the Panel did not deny Patent Owner’s Motion to Amend or Reply in the interest of securing a "just, speedy, and inexpensive resolution."
